Joey Logano and the No. 22 Team Penske race team continued their hot streak to the start of the 2019 Monster Energy NASCAR Cup Series (MENCS) race season with a victory in a very special race for his team. Driving the No. 22 Pennzoil Ford Mustang in his sponsor’s entitled race, the Pennzoil 400 Presented by Jiffy Lube, Logano scored the 22nd victory of his Cup Series career in thrilling fashion by holding off his Team Penske teammate Brad Keselowski at the checkered flag.

Brad Keselowski scored a second-place finish in the Pennzoil 400 Sunday afternoon at Las Vegas Motor Speedway behind teammate Joey Logano. The driver of the Discount Tire Ford Mustang came close to pulling off the win. On the final lap of the race, Keselowski dived under Logano between Turns 3 and 4 but couldn’t complete the pass, crossing the finish line one car length behind Logano. Keselowski claimed his second top-five in three races this season and moved up to fifth in the MENCS driver standings, 18 points behind the leader.
